For small business owners and entrepreneurs, payroll management can be a complex and time-consuming task. Outsourcing payroll is an increasingly popular solution, offering expert assistance that can save time, reduce stress, and ensure payroll tax compliance. However, when considering this option, it is crucial to understand the importance of selecting a provider who guarantees payroll tax compliance and takes responsibility for any issues that may arise. This can protect your business from costly penalties and ensure smooth operations.
Outsourcing payroll is not just about convenience; it’s about ensuring that your business adheres to all payroll tax regulations. Non-compliance can lead to significant penalties from the IRS, which can be both financially burdensome and damaging to your business’s reputation. When evaluating potential payroll providers, it’s essential to ask specific questions to ensure they can deliver on their promises of compliance and accuracy. Here are some critical questions to consider:
Ensuring that the provider guarantees compliance is the first and most important step in the selection process. A provider who commits to this will have protocols in place to stay updated on all relevant laws and regulations.
Understanding the provider’s process for maintaining accuracy is crucial. Ask about their quality control measures and how they handle potential errors. A reliable provider will have robust systems in place to minimize the risk of mistakes and ensure precise payroll processing.
This question addresses responsibility and liability, which is a significant concern when outsourcing payroll. "If I receive a penalty from the IRS or a notice from the IRS, who's going to resolve that issue and who's going to pay that penalty?" A trustworthy provider should take accountability for errors and be proactive in resolving any issues that arise.
